Senior Engineer - Flooding and Stormwater (JOB-321316) Location: Brisbane, Australia Sector: Engineering Salary: Competitive Engeny is seeking a Senior Engineer to join our Queensland Flooding and Stormwater team and participate in the growth of our Queensland operations. The Flood and Stormwater team delivers a wide variety of projects from feasibility stage through to concept and detailed engineering design and construction support. Some of their focus areas include hydrologic analysis (catchment rainfall / runoff) and hydraulic (1D and 2D) flood modelling, flood risk and impact assessment, flood emergency response planning, dam break analysis, development of flood overlays for Planning Schemes and Local Environment Plans, stormwater and flood management policy and strategy, and the planning and design of integrated stormwater management systems.
